Abstract

The invention discloses a heating and bathing wall-mounted gas furnace for a 'double volume + condensation heat exchange system', which comprises a shell, a microcomputer controller, a normally closed solenoid valve, a combustor, a first combustion chamber, a second combustion chamber, a lower honeycomb-shaped or parallel circular tube grate-shaped condensation volume heat exchanger and the like so as to form a heating and bathing combustor which has the advantages of forcedly changing hot water flow rule, fully utilizing heat energy, fully combusting gas, having large heat exchange area, long stroke and no resistance, not needing cleaning a flue in lifetime, supplying heating and bathing domestic water, and singly supplying bathing water in summer. The heating and bathing wall-mounted gas furnace saves energy by 30 percent and saves cost by about 60 percent than concentrated heating, saves energy and cost by over 60 percent than a pipeline type wall-mounted gas furnace, saves energy and cost by about 65 percent than the electric energy, and saves cost by 40 percent than honeycomb briquette heating. Because the gas furnace is ignited by gas electronically, so the heating can be started and stopped at any time, and the trouble of making a fire by coal and briquettes and pollution are eliminated; therefore, the heating and bathing wall-mounted gas furnace is an energy-saving and clean heating and bathing water heater which can be opened and closed at any time or fixed time.

Description

The condensing dual-volume storage gas heater that is used for heating and bathing
One, technical field
The present invention relates to a kind of gas heater for heating, bathing, the type of furnace is wall-hung boiler, is heating, the water-heating unit for shower of a kind of family, office and public place.
Two, background technology
At present, warming adopts central heating, honeycomb briquette stove, honeycomb briquette soil heating installation or the heating of coal fire chimney more, in recent years from the warming stove mode of the removable combustion liquid of external introduction, fuel oil and duct type burnt gas wall hanging furnace, central heating energy wave is useless more than 30%, this is because family residence or office often have the 1/3-1/2 time unmanned, it is made to need not to heat, and expense is higher in addition; Honeycomb briquette stove, honeycomb briquette soil heating installation or the heating of coal fire chimney, accidentally fire is just flame-out, and labour intensity is contaminated environment greatly also, and also easy gas poisoning also is the normal time loss energy; The warming stove of removable combustion liquid, fuel oil is locality, also needs hold-open door window ventilation ventilation, otherwise indoor anoxic, the heat utilization of duct type burnt gas wall hanging furnace is low, price is high.
